Ms411 Posted December 30, 2012 #4 Share Posted December 30, 2012 For most shipwreck snorkels you really need to be an "advanced" snorkelor to appreciate the trip, because they are deep water environments and the fish hide among the wreck. You have to dive beneath the surface to see most of the fish. You might see more marine life on a swim with the turtles excursion or a lagoon kayak and snorkeling. The water on those is not as deep so it's easier to see more.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
